Festival Admission
An all day pass to the Norsk Høstfest in Minot, ND includes access to traditional music, dance, crafts, and local cuisine that capture the essence of Nordic culture. Free live music stages can be found throughout the festival. It’s a vibrant gathering that brings people together to honor traditions and enjoy a lively cultural experience.


The Great Hall Concert Tickets
Admission to the festival and concerts are packaged as one price. At the Norsk Høstfest the cost of the festival is included in your concert tickets. The Great Hall hosts an incredible lineup of performers, from legendary headliners to Nordic-inspired acts. Military
Military Day is Saturday, Sept. 27. Active Military members that present a valid active-duty ID will be eligible for a free General Admission festival ticket.
Active Duty Military can also purchase a ticket for any of the five Great Hall concerts for $25, which includes admission to the festival.
Additionally, all veterans receive $10 off any General Admission or Great Hall concert ticket purchase.
These offers are not available online. Tickets can be purchased in advanced at the Norsk Hostfest office, or day of the event at the State Fair box office.

student Tickets
Students must present a valid high school or college ID to be eligible for a $10 discount on a Great Hall ticket or General Admission festival ticket.
These offers are not available online. Tickets can be purchased in advanced at the Norsk Hostfest office, or day of the event at the State Fair box office.


16 and Under Tickets
Kids 16 and under get in FREE to the general festival only.
